Clinical phenotype classification for selective immunoglobulin A deficiency.
Expert review of clinical immunology - 1 Jan 2015
Yazdani Reza, Latif AmirHossein, Tabassomi Firouzeh, Abolhassani Hassan, Azizi Gholamreza, Rezaei Nima, Aghamohammadi Asghar
Abstract excerpt
Selective immunoglobulin A deficiency (SIgAD) is the most common predominantly antibody deficiency, with a wide range of presentations from asymptomatic to severe manifestations. Although many studies have investigated different aspects of SIgAD, no study has yet presented a comprehensive classification of this disease.
